Krakow Complete Free Tour: Old Town & Wawel Castle
Overview
During the tour, you will visit highlights such as the Old Town Gate, the city's oldest university, the famous market hall, the largest Old Town Square in Europe, St. Mary's Church and the Trumpeter's Show, Wawel Castle, and more — accompanied by a local guide who truly knows the city.

How can the tour be free?
Our concept is simple — there is no set price. Instead, you tip your guide at the end of the tour whatever amount feels right to you. Typically, guests give between $10 to €50, depending on their satisfaction and budget.
Most guides accept cash or card payments, or you can do it via our app.
